Qatar‘s hotel scene keeps growing, and growing more international: Hilton Worldwide recently announced plans with local investors Al-Rayyan Hospitality to develop a new Hilton Hotels & Resorts property at Salwa Beach. No word yet on how many stars the hotel is aiming to have (or when it will open), but from what we’ve heard, it will have plenty of upscale elements to recommend it.
The Hilton Salwa Beach Resort & Villas, Qatar is expected to be the largest of its kind in the Middle East and a first for Qatar. It will cover a full 257 acres of land and coastline in the southwest corner of the country, and will have a waterpark, a luxury marina and yacht club, a dive centre, cinemas, premier retail shopping and numerous restaurants. (Good to know: The resort will be about 60 miles from the capital city of Doha.)
